Hello Johnny,I live in Calgary, and will also go to Cairo and live there for a while by end of this year. May I ask what is TEFL? As for the visa, you'll get it in the airport there @ U.S$15. You may ask the embassy in Montreal on the max. stay there. I am also on the look for a place to stay in while in Cairo. Would be most pleased to help you also. It is not advisable that you buy property in Cairo unless you'll stay there for quiet long. Rent is very common and you can find hot good deals.
